About The Mommyheads

An eclectic American indie outfit known for their stylistic verve, the Mommyheads combine power pop, art rock, new wave, prog, and other errant genres into their signature mix. Originating out of New York in the late '80s, the group rose from underground success to a stint on Geffen Records with their self-titled Don Was-produced 1997 album before disbanding a year later. The Mommyheads reunited in 2008 and have continued to nurture their status as a beloved cult band, especially in Scandinavia, where they found an unexpectedly robust fan base. The group's second act has been particularly prolific with highlights like 2010's Finest Specimens and 2018's Soundtrack to the World's End. Released in 2023, the Mommyheads' 15th LP, Coney Island Kid, was a concept album examining Brooklyn in the 1970s.
